What is a PhD data scientist?

PhD Data Scientists are professionals who have earned a doctoral degree (PhD) in a relevant field, such as computer science, statistics, mathematics, or engineering, and work in roles focused on analyzing and interpreting complex data. They leverage advanced research skills, deep theoretical knowledge, and expertise in data modeling to solve challenging problems, build predictive models, and derive actionable insights for organizations. PhD Data Scientists often contribute to cutting-edge projects, publish research, and help bridge the gap between academic research and practical, real-world applications.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a PhD data scientist?

To thrive as a PhD Data Scientist, you need advanced expertise in statistics, machine learning, and data analysis, typically backed by a PhD in a quantitative field. Proficiency with programming languages like Python or R, experience with big data tools (e.g., Hadoop, Spark), and familiarity with cloud platforms and version control systems are commonly required. Strong problem-solving skills, communication abilities, and the capacity to explain complex concepts to non-technical stakeholders are crucial soft skills. These skills and qualities are essential for extracting actionable insights from complex datasets and driving data-informed decision-making in organizations.

What are some common challenges PhD data scientists face when transitioning from academia to industry roles?

PhD Data Scientists often encounter challenges when moving from academia to industry, such as adapting to faster project timelines, prioritizing business impact over exploratory research, and communicating complex findings to non-technical stakeholders. In industry, there is a greater emphasis on collaborative teamwork and delivering actionable insights that align with organizational goals. Building skills in agile development, stakeholder engagement, and product-focused thinking can help smooth the transition and ensure success in a corporate environment.

Currently Opened Roles

Marketing | Sr. Data Scientist I (L5)

The Marketing Data Science team is responsible for measurement and optimization across Instacart's paid digital channels, including search, shopping, display, social, and video. As a Senior Data Scientist, you'll build and maintain sophisticated attribution models-including multi-touch and incrementality-based approaches-and develop scalable data pipelines to turn raw marketing data into clean, analysis-ready datasets. You'll apply causal inference methods such as geo holdouts and difference-in-differences to evaluate campaign effectiveness, partnering closely with marketing, data engineering, and business teams to define measurement frameworks and drive data-informed decisions. You'll also model user lifetime value (LTV) across acquisition cohorts, quantifying how marketing spend and channel mix influence long-term retention and monetization to inform budget allocation and growth strategy
